Symptoms of Swine Flu
The symptoms of swine flu in people are similar to the symptoms of seasonal influenza and include fever, lethargy, lack of appetite and coughing. Some people with swine flu also have reported runny nose, sore throat, nausea, vomiting and diarrhea. Therefore, the presence of these symptoms does not necessarily mean swine flu. What you can do
While there is no vaccine available right now to protect against swine flu, there are everyday actions that can help prevent the spread of germs that cause respiratory illness like influenza. Take these everyday steps to protect your health:
* Clean your hands.
Washing your hands often will help protect you from germs. Washing hands with soap and water for approximately 20 to 30 seconds (tell young children to sing the Happy Birthday song twice) will help protect your child from many different germs. When soap and water are not available, wipes or gels with alcohol in them can be used (the gels should be rubbed into your hands until they are dry).
* Avoid close contact.
Avoid close contact with people who are sick. When you are sick, keep your distance from others to protect them from getting sick too.
* Stay home when you are sick.
If possible, stay home from work, school, and errands when you are sick. You will help prevent others from catching your illness.
* Cover your mouth and nose.
Cover your mouth and nose with a tissue when coughing or sneezing. It may prevent those around you from getting sick.
* Avoid touching your eyes, nose or mouth.
Germs are often spread when a person touches something that is contaminated with germs and then touches his or her eyes, nose, or mouth.

Swine Flu Information
The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) and state and local public health officials are investigating swine influenza cases in people in several U.S. states, including Texas. Katy ISD is currently monitoring these developments. While there is no immediate known threat in Katy ISD, the district has activated its incident management team and is working closely with state, Harris County and Fort Bend County public health officials. The team is in contact with these officials on a daily basis to ensure we have the most accurate and current information on which to make decisions.
Consistent with the district's infection control program school nurses are monitoring student illness and teachers are stressing the importance of good hygiene practices such as hand washing and covering coughs and sneezes.
Parents can help by reinforcing these good hygiene practices with children at home. The CDC recommends the following steps in order to slow down the spread of influenza:
- Students who are ill should stay home. Students have to be free of fever for at least 24 hours before they return to school.
- Avoid close contact
- Cover your cough or sneeze
- Wash your hands
- Avoid touching your eyes, nose or mouth
- Stay healthy, get rest, and drink plenty of water
Additionally, parents can also help the district monitor the situation by keeping the school informed if your child misses school because of an illness. Thank you for helping prevent the spread of influenza.

"A Place Called Katy"
A Salute to Our Katy All-Stars
Thanks to our all-star cast for graciously sharing their personal hometown stories in our award-winning video, A Place Called Katy. The video featured community members Dr. Maria Sobarzo, Kelley Gaines, Tad Adams, Michelle Ballard, Doyle and Kaye Callender, Eric Bruchas, Stacy Ricotta, Tony Henny, Josh Guajardo, Siew-Ling Yap, Keith Carmichael, Greg Nunn and Kathy Miesner; school namesakes Ursula Stephens, Sharon Rhoads and Mike Griffin; and principals Jackie Keithan, Marlene Bourgeois, Becky Bracewell, Bonnie Brasic, Mindy Dickerson, and Olga Leonard. Thanks also to Sandy Buller with Sweet Spirit Productions for sharing his videography talents with Partners in Education.
A Place Called Katy recently earned a Texas School Public Relations Association (TSPRA) Star Award for best of category!
A Place Called Katy was produced for the 2008 Volunteers in Public Schools (VIPS) Celebration Breakfast then used throughout the school year by our Katy ISD campuses. The video was recognized for its success in "using the first person style to tell the story" and for the effective use of music.
The Star Awards are presented annually by TSPRA to recognize excellence in school communications programs throughout the state. Our Partners in Education 2007-08 Annual Report was also recognized with a Gold Star Award.
